yo! signed onto GT today and saw no cars in the trailer truck. would they be somewhere else?

Since the trade limiting patch, some of the cars you need are unable to actually be sent to you, as they are worth more than 1,000,000 CP.

So what zk1's done is 'shared' them.

Go to the community tab underneath GT Life and find his name, click his profile and you should see 6 cars that he has shared. Select one, and you should have the option to borrow it.

From there you can select it, and drive in the races you need it for.

Webbo shoulda qualified way better than he did. A KERS-less RBR on primes should at least be able to get into Q2. He had a ridiculous race though.

I'm not completely sold on all the new changes, like the DRS. If anything, it's been the new Pirellis which have been the biggest factor. It's unpredictability and sudden drop-off will really throw the teams off. Before, they could pre-determine when to pit (say, after 14 laps on the options), but now the driver is the deciding factor. The tires can drop-off a lot all within 1 lap. Stay out 1 lap more than the tires' lifespan and it can cost you seconds.

I'm still not a fan of the DRS. It's too unfair. You're on a straight and the guy behind you has a clear advantage... that's not racing. In racing you should be allowed to defend. In the past, some guys were harder to get past, which gave you good battles. With the DRS and these new rules, you can't really defend and end up being a sitting-duck. That's not racing.

Yeah, the Richard Branson/Tony Fernandez bet was made at the beginning of the 2010 season. Basically, which team (Lotus and Virgin) ended the 2010 season with more points, won. Team Lotus won, so Sir Richard has to slide into a stewardess' uni... and serve drinks or something on a flight. It was supposed to happen earlier this year, but I forgot why it was postponed. Anyway, it's still happening. Haha.
